Two teams of Moroccan students have won global awards at the Huawei ICT Competition 2025-2026, one of the world’s biggest technology contests for university students. The students, from the National Institute of Posts and Telecommunications (INPT), took home third-place prizes at the competition’s global final, which was held in Shenzhen, China, from 2 to 5 June.

The Moroccan teams competed against students from dozens of countries after making it through several rounds of national and regional qualifiers.

One team, called ESPOIR, won third place in the Innovation category. The students developed an artificial intelligence solution that uses cloud technology and data analysis to help tackle digital transformation challenges.

A second team, Atlas Lions, secured third place in the Cloud category after demonstrating their ability to design and manage complex cloud computing systems.

The competition attracted more than 220,000 students and teachers from over 2,000 universities across more than 100 countries and regions. Only 177 teams from 49 countries reached the final stage in China.
